#Buddy Daddies Releases Kazuki Kurusu PV Trailer

“Buddy Daddies Releases Kazuki Kurusu PV Trailer”

A new PV trailer for Buddy Daddies has been revealed, featuring the main protagonist Kazuki Kurusu (voiced by Toshiyuki Toyonaga). The anime series will premiere on January 7, 2023.

In addition to Toyonaga, the main voice cast includes Kouki Uchiyama as Rei Suwa and Hina Kino as Miri Unasaka.

The anime production staff includes Yoshiyuki Asai (The Day I Became a God, Fate/Apocrypha) as director, Katsumi Enami (Baccano! illustrator, The Legend of Heroes: Kuro no Kiseki character illustrator) as original character designer, Nitroplus’ Vio Shimokura (You, Me, and Her: A Love Story scenario writer) as story draft writer, Yuuko Kakihara (The Aquatope on White Sand) and Shimokura as series screenwriters, and Round Table’s Katsutoshi Kitagawa as music composer. P.A.Works is handling the animation production for the series. 

Additional staff members include Hiyori Denforword Akishino (Saga of Tanya the Evil: The Movie co-gun designer) as gun designer, Kaori Ishii (Heroines Run the Show) as costume designer, Miho Sugiura (Princess Principal Crown Handler) as art director, Naomi Nakano (Chainsaw Man) as color designer, and Teruyuki Kawase (Shaman King) as photography director.

Buddy Daddies is an anime series that revolves around two co-habitating assassins who end up having to deal with the daughter of a mafia boss/human trafficking broker.
